Abstract
The utility model provides a rotary bag-pouring machine, which comprises a conveyer belt, a bag-clamping mechanism, a rotating mechanism, a photoelectric switch and a main frame; the conveying belt transversely penetrates through the main rack; the bag clamping mechanism and the rotating mechanism are arranged above the conveying belt; the photoelectric switch is arranged beside the main frame; a rotary pushing cylinder is arranged in the rotary mechanism, the rear end of the rotary pushing cylinder is connected with the rear end of the main frame, and the front end of the rotary pushing cylinder is connected with and used for pushing the bag clamping mechanism to rotate; the bag clamping mechanism is hung on the main rack and can rotate; the front end of the main frame is provided with a blocking rod, and the height of the blocking rod is higher than 1/2 and lower than the height of the material bag. The bag clamping mechanism comprises a small rack, and the small rack is connected with the main rack through a bearing; the left side and the right side of the small rack are respectively provided with a bag clamping cylinder; one end of each bag clamping cylinder towards the middle of the conveying belt is connected with a clamping plate respectively. The utility model discloses can replace the manual work to realize the work of turning over one's side by side of material bag.

Detailed Description
The invention is further described with reference to the following specific drawings and examples.
As shown in fig. 1, the utility model provides a rotary bag-pouring machine, which comprises a conveyer belt 1, a bag-clamping mechanism 2, a rotating mechanism 3, a photoelectric switch 4 and a main frame 5;
the conveying belt 1 transversely penetrates through the main frame 5; the conveyer belt 1 is driven by a conveyer motor 6;
the bag clamping mechanism 2 and the rotating mechanism 3 are both positioned above the conveying belt 1; the photoelectric switch 4 is arranged at the side of the main frame 5, and the photoelectric switch 4 adopts a diffuse reflection photoelectric switch;
a rotary pushing cylinder 301 is arranged in the rotary mechanism 3, the rear end of the rotary pushing cylinder 301 is connected with the rear end of the main frame 5, and the front end of the rotary pushing cylinder 301 is connected with and used for pushing the bag clamping mechanism 2 to rotate;
the bag clamping mechanism 2 is hung on the main frame 5 and can rotate;
a blocking rod (not shown in the figure) is arranged at the front end of the main frame 5, and the height of the blocking rod is higher than 1/2 and lower than the height of the material bag;
the bag clamping mechanism 2 comprises a small rack 201, and the small rack 201 is connected with the main rack 5 through a bearing; the left side and the right side of the small rack 201 are respectively provided with a bag clamping cylinder 202; one end of each bag clamping cylinder 202 towards the middle of the conveying belt 1 is connected with a clamping plate 203;
when the machine works, the conveyer belt 1 is started, and when a material bag A with a well sewn opening is conveyed to a rotating station along with the conveyer belt 1, the photoelectric switch 4 is triggered, and the conveyer belt 1 stops; press from both sides the action of package cylinder 202 in the package mechanism 2, clip material package A, then rotatory propelling movement cylinder 301 moves, and the area presss from both sides the rotatory about 90 degrees of package mechanism 2, presss from both sides package mechanism 2 and resets and unclamp material package A, and 1 restarts of conveyer belt, material package A are carried forward, and material package A upper portion is run into the shelves pole and is fallen on conveyer belt 1.
